Latest Patents

Biggs holds a patent titled "Apparatus and method for inverting polymer latices." This invention discloses inversion systems and methods for diluting water-in-oil (w/o) lattices that contain between 10 wt % to 80 wt % of a water-soluble polymer. The innovation allows for the dilution of these lattices in a single step, producing dilute lattices with a polymer concentration of 10,000 ppm or less. Notably, the process yields polymer solutions without requiring additional mixing force or water. The viscosities of the resulting polymer solutions are maintained at a minimum of approximately 80% of the expected viscosity in the absence of shear.
